Output e4fc72f72584ee57bebf1016d784b0265ab5f01699265b896e9aeaa40a333953:6

value
60000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 228ed402294f9c472aee49aa8a62c964dadd0bac OP_EQUAL
address
34qjzwVhR8VkeHsGVXxcU19DF2EcwuiuVG
transaction
e4fc72f72584ee57bebf1016d784b0265ab5f01699265b896e9aeaa40a333953
spent
true